


What is Collation and How Does it Impact Data Sorting and Comparison in SQL?
Comprehending Collation: A Comprehensive Dive into its Meaning and Function
Unveiling the intricacies of collation is paramount to understanding how data is manipulated and queried in SQL. It holds significance in determining how data is sorted, compared, and displayed.
Collation: Decoding Its Essence
Fundamentally, collation refers to the rules that govern the arrangement and comparison of characters in a string. In its simplest form, think of collation as the sort order that determines how characters sequence themselves.
Collation's Impact in the SQL Realm
In the context of SQL, collation plays a crucial role in:
- Data Sorting: Collation dictates the sorting order of data retrieved from a database. Different collation sequences can result in varying sort outcomes.
- String Comparisons: When comparing strings with differing character sets, collation provides the framework for determining their equality or inequality.
- Case-Sensitivity: Collation can configure whether string comparisons are case-sensitive or case-insensitive.
- Accent Sensitivity: For languages with accent marks and other diacritics, collation handles how these characters are handled during sorting and comparison.
Delving Deeper: The Example of European Languages
The impact of collation becomes particularly evident in languages like French or German. Consider the accented character "é" in French. While it represents a separate ASCII code point from the unaccented "e," collation rules may require both characters to be treated as the same letter for sorting purposes.
This distinction highlights the significance of choosing the appropriate collation when dealing with multilingual datasets. Neglecting this consideration could lead to unexpected results in sorting and string comparisons.

Mastering the method of adding MySQL users is crucial for database administrators and developers because it ensures the security and access control of the database. 1) Create a new user using the CREATEUSER command, 2) Assign permissions through the GRANT command, 3) Use FLUSHPRIVILEGES to ensure permissions take effect, 4) Regularly audit and clean user accounts to maintain performance and security.

Best practices for handling string data types and indexes in MySQL include: 1) Selecting the appropriate string type, such as CHAR for fixed length, VARCHAR for variable length, and TEXT for large text; 2) Be cautious in indexing, avoid over-indexing, and create indexes for common queries; 3) Use prefix indexes and full-text indexes to optimize long string searches; 4) Regularly monitor and optimize indexes to keep indexes small and efficient. Through these methods, we can balance read and write performance and improve database efficiency.

When selecting MySQL's BLOB and TEXT data types, BLOB is suitable for storing binary data, and TEXT is suitable for storing text data. 1) BLOB is suitable for binary data such as pictures and audio, 2) TEXT is suitable for text data such as articles and comments. When choosing, data properties and performance optimization must be considered.
